Intrinsic fluorescence of UV-irradiated DNA

Gregory T. Carroll et al.

Summary: In this study, it was found that both natural and synthetic DNA exhibit a fluorescent photoproduct upon UV irradiation. Calf thymus DNA and poly(dA).poly(dT) showed significant fluorescence after being exposed to UV light, while poly(dAdT)2 displayed fluorescence to a lesser degree. Poly(dGdC)2 did not exhibit fluorescence, but the UV-Vis data indicated photochemical changes. The results indicate that fluorescence occurs when thymine and adenine base pairs are present, and is enhanced when thymine nucleobases are adjacent to each other on the same strand.
